Dubai’s Emirates Airline announces May flights

Limited passenger services to Frankfurt, London Heathrow, Manila, Sao Paulo, and Shanghai

Dubai’s flagship carrier has announced it will be operating special passenger flights to more countries throughout May, as part of its repatriation services in light of the Covid-19 outbreak.

Emirates Airline is set to operate one-way flights to Frankfurt, London Heathrow, Manila, Sao Paulo and Shanghai for residents and visitors who wish to return home.

Those travelling to Shanghai, China need to contact the People’s Republic of China embassy in the UAE before booking the flight. As for other flights, they can be booked via www.emirates.com or through travel agents.

The May flight schedule for these destinations is currently as follows:

Shanghai: May 2

Sao Paulo: May 3

Frankfurt: May 2, 4, 6, 9, 11, 13

• London Heathrow: May 3, 5, 7, 10, 12, 14

Manila: May 3, 6, 8, 10, 13, 15, 16

Recently, Dubai’s flagship carrier has been operating limited flights to Europe, Africa and Asia to help residents and visitors get home.

Emirates has also extended refunds and exchanges on tickets, with the new policy appluing to tickets issued before May 31 for travel before August 31. Find out more here.
